October 2014 U.S. Offshore Online Poker Payment Processing Report

real-moneyPayouts continue to be processed at efficient speeds at most offshore online poker sites that accept U.S. players. All but one site falls within an acceptable range. Unfortunately for players, high fees continue to be a problem.

Below are the details on each major U.S.-facing poker site’s withdrawal options and speeds.  Last month’s grades are in parenthesis.

Bovada A+ (A)

Bovada continues its impressive run at the top spot in our survey. The site rotates between an A and A+ each month. Its payment processing system runs flawlessly.  Most players report receiving payouts within a week. Players receive one free cashout per month via check, bank wire or Visa. Additional payouts through these methods incur a $50 fee.

Checks are available in amounts up to $3,000. These arrive in 4-7 days. Bank wires are available in amounts up to $5,000 and are processed in 1-2 weeks. Visa cards may receive a payout in amounts up to $2,500. The credits are posted in 1-2 weeks, though it is actually processed by Bovada much faster. The extra time is attributed to the process of the funds reaching the card.

Western Union withdrawals are running about 3-7 days. Some players in restricted states have reported their maximum transfer amount dropping to as low as $600.

Below are the advertised fees for Western Union withdrawals:

Western Union

  • $100 – $249 Fee: $50
  • $250 – $499 Fee: $75
  • $500 – $999 Fee: $100
  • $1000 – $1499 Fee: $150
  • $1500 – $2000 Fee: $200

Winning Poker Network A (A)

The Winning Poker Network cashier services Americas Cardroom, Black Chip Poker and True Poker. It maintained its A grade in October. Check speeds hover around two weeks. Players may receive one check per month without any fee. Additional ones cost $65  Checks hit with this fee arrive much faster than free ones.

Debit card withdrawals are processed in 1-2 days. There is a $25 fee to initially receive the card. Each load and transaction also incurs a fee.

Western Union payouts take about one week to receive. The fees and amounts are as follows:

  • $100 – $299 Fee: $60
  • $300 – $499 Fee: $70
  • $500 – $749 Fee: $85
  • $750 – $999 Fee: $95
  • $1,000 – $1,500 Fee: $110

Intertops B+ (A-)

Intertops is a Revolution Gaming skin. The lack of a free withdrawal option keeps Intertops out of the A tier even though its speeds are often faster. With all of the sites with free options out there, it seems unfair to grade it with sites that offer one free withdrawal per month.

Checks are available in amounts up to $3,000 for a $50 fee. These arrive in about one week. Bank wires also carry a $50 fee.  The wire limit is $3,000.  These are processed in about two weeks.

Western Union withdrawals are available in amounts up to $2,000. The fees are as follows:

  • $150-$500: $70 fee
  • $501-$1,000: $85 fee
  • $1,001-$2,000: $180 fee

Merge Gaming B+ (C+)

Merge Gaming is easily the most improved in the past month. Its cashier services Carbon Poker, Sportsbook.ag and PlayersOnly. Check speeds improved to as fast as 10 days in the past month. The longest wait was just short of three months in the past 30 days. Players receive one free check withdrawal per year, not month like other sites. Additional checks cost 3 percent of the total withdrawal amount.

Some players have bank wires available in amounts up to $5,000. The fee there is 9 percent and it arrives in about one week. Some players also have Western Union available in amounts up to $1,000 and $800, respectively. These carry a fee of 10-15 percent per transaction. Cash transfers arrive in 3-4 days.

BetOnline B+ (B+)

BetOnline is the flagship of the Chico Network. Checks, sometimes processed as money orders, arrive in 5-15 days. The maximum check amount is $2,500.

Cash transfers are sent via Western Unionm.  These cash withdrawals are processed in less than one week. Bank wires are processed in about two weeks.  BetOnline does not offer a free withdrawal option to any players, even those outside the U.S.

Below is the BetOnline withdrawal fee schedule:

  • International ewallets: $20
  • Checks and money orders: $25
  • Bank wire: $45-$75
  • Western Union: $34-$101

SealswithClubs B (B)

SealswithClubs is a Bitcoin-only site that processes cashouts in less than 12 hours. If you are comfortable using Bitcoin as a banking method then this could be the right poker site for your action. There are no fees for withdrawals beyond the currency fluctuations associated with Bitcoin.

Juicy Stakes B- (B-)

Juicy Stakes is a member of the Revolution Gaming Network. It processes all payments in one week or less. The drawback is that it charges a $100 fee on withdrawals that have a $1,000 cap. Active players receive withdrawals for just $50.

Lock Poker F- (F-)

Lock Poker is an outright scam. The site is currently offering a 100% up to $1,000 reload bonus that may be claimed up to six times. This is a disturbing promotion for a site that has not processed any withdrawals since April 2, according to a report compiled by Two Plus Two user IHasTehNutz. It will happily accept new deposits though.

A new report by IHasTehNutz shows that $941,270 in pending cashouts is owed to 394 players. Players report over $2.2 million in pending balances where no withdrawal request has been made.  This puts Lock Poker’s debt to Two Plus Two members at over $3 million.  Players at Two Plus Two trade Lock Poker chips for three to four cents on the dollar.

Do not play at Lock Poker. If you are waiting on a withdrawal from the troubled site, it seems highly unlikely that you will ever receive it. The oldest reported pending withdrawal turns two years old in November.
